Course overview

Diploma of Community Services (CRICOS course code 113116D) is a Diploma delivered by Apex Institute of Education Pty Ltd over 2 years. The course is classified under Field of Education 09 - Society and Culture (0905 - Human Welfare Studies and Services, n.f.d.). It holds VET national code CHC52021 and is a single qualification (no dual or foundation studies). The language of instruction is English. This course is designed for students seeking to enter or advance in the community services sector, including roles in youth work, disability services, and family support. As a CRICOS-registered course, it is subject to the Education Services for Overseas Students (ESOS) Act, ensuring international students receive quality education and consumer protections.

Duration and study mode

The course duration is 2 years (104 weeks) as recorded on the CRICOS register. Instruction is in English, and it is a single qualification (no dual awards). The course is delivered at three locations: Melbourne (VIC), Sydney (NSW), and Parramatta (NSW). Students should expect full-time study, typically involving lectures, tutorials, and practical placements. As a diploma-level program, it requires a commitment to both academic and experiential learning. The 20-week work component (420 hours) is integrated into the course structure.

Fees (indicative — set by Apex Institute of Education Pty Ltd)

Indicative tuition fee: A$32,000 for the entire course. Non-tuition fees: A$0. Estimated total: A$32,000. These figures are sourced from the CRICOS register as at April 2026 and are subject to change by the provider. Additional costs not included: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C), living expenses (approximately A$1,500–2,000 per month for rent, groceries, and transport), and the student visa application charge. Always confirm current fees directly with Apex Institute of Education at www.apexaustralia.edu.au.

Work component

This course includes a mandatory work component of 20 weeks at 21 hours per week (approximately 420 total hours). This is a work-integrated learning experience such as an industry placement, internship, or clinical placement. It provides hands-on practice in community service settings under supervision. Students gain real-world exposure to case management, client interaction, and service coordination. The placement is arranged by the provider to ensure alignment with learning outcomes and professional standards. This component is essential for developing practical competence required by employers in the community services sector.

Student visa

International students must hold a Student visa (Subclass 500) to study this course. Requirements include: Confirmation of Enrolment (CoE), sufficient funds for tuition, living costs and OSHC, and meeting the Genuine Temporary Entrant (GTE) criterion. Work rights: 48 hours per fortnight during course term and unlimited hours during scheduled breaks (subject to visa conditions). OSHC is mandatory and covers medical and hospital costs.
